Understanding the Importance of Repair Photo Documentation

In the realm of auto repair services, collision repair centers, and even classic car restoration workshops, repair photo documentation serves as a powerful tool for effective communication and quality control. This practice involves meticulously capturing visual evidence of a vehicle’s condition before, during, and after repairs are undertaken. The significance of such documentation cannot be overstated, especially in ensuring customer satisfaction and building trust in the services offered.

For instance, consider a customer bringing their classic car to a specialist for restoration. Before any work begins, detailed repair photos showcasing various angles and specific damage areas provide both the customer and technicians with a clear understanding of the restoration scope. During the restoration process, regular updates through photos maintain transparency, allowing customers to witness the transformation of their vehicle. Post-restoration, these visual records facilitate the verification of the work completed, ensuring it aligns with the initial agreement and expectations.

A study by the National Institute of Standards and Technology (NIST) revealed that nearly 80% of disputes between auto repair shops and customers can be resolved more efficiently when thorough documentation is in place. Repair photo documentation not only aids in dispute resolution but also serves as a valuable reference for future maintenance and repairs, offering a visual history of the vehicle’s condition over time. This practice is particularly crucial in collision repair centers, where precise documentation ensures accurate insurance claims processing and facilitates smoother post-accident vehicle restoration.

Workshops that prioritize consistent and comprehensive repair photo documentation gain several advantages. They enhance customer experience by promoting transparency, building trust, and providing a clear line of communication. Moreover, these visual records serve as valuable training tools for new technicians, enabling them to learn from past projects and refine their skills. In the competitive landscape of auto repair services, adopting such meticulous documentation practices can set a business apart, fostering long-term customer loyalty and ensuring the highest standards of workmanship in classic car restoration or any other specialized repairs.

Creating a Systematic Process for Photo Organization

In the realm of automotive collision repair and restoration, effective communication through visual documentation is paramount for customer satisfaction and successful outcomes. A systematic process for organizing repair photo documentation not only streamlines operations but also fosters trust and transparency with clients. This structured approach ensures that each step of the car collision repair or automotive restoration journey is meticulously recorded, allowing for clear reference points and facilitating efficient claim processing.

At its core, this involves a methodical categorization system for photos, beginning with initial damage assessments and continuing through intermediate work stages to final repairs. For instance, a shop might categorize images based on vehicle components (e.g., engine, body panels, interior) or repair types (e.g., dent removal, paint jobs, mechanical fixes). This structured organization allows technicians to quickly access historical data, enabling them to compare before-and-after conditions and make informed decisions during the automotive restoration process.

Consider a practical example: imagine a customer brings their vehicle into a shop for a major collision repair after a car accident. The repair team meticulously documents the damage using high-quality photographs from various angles. These photos are then systematically organized, making it easy to track repairs as they progress—from disassembly and initial assessments to welding, painting, and final inspection. This approach not only ensures accuracy in repair photo documentation but also serves as a powerful tool for resolving insurance claims, demonstrating the extent of work completed during automotive collision repair or intricate automotive restoration projects.

Implementing Digital Solutions for Efficient Customer Access

In today’s digital age, efficient customer access to repair photo documentation is a game-changer for auto maintenance, particularly in specialized areas like bumper repair and auto body repair. Shops that implement digital solutions streamline the process, fostering transparency and trust with their clients. By digitizing repair documentation, businesses can provide customers with real-time, detailed insights into the condition of their vehicles, the proposed repair process, and associated costs.

For instance, consider a customer bringing in a vehicle for a bumper repair due to a minor fender bender. With traditional methods, they might receive a physical printout or a vague description of the repair process. However, digital documentation allows shops to capture high-quality images of the damaged areas and create comprehensive reports accessible to the client via a secure online platform. This not only empowers customers with knowledge but also enables them to compare estimates from different repair shops, fostering competition and ensuring fair pricing.

Shops can utilize cloud-based systems or dedicated software designed for auto body repair management. These tools allow for centralized storage of repair photos, work orders, and customer profiles, making it easy to retrieve and share information. Additionally, digital documentation reduces the risk of miscommunication or lost paperwork, enhancing overall efficiency in auto maintenance operations. As data shows that nearly 70% of customers prefer digital interactions with service providers, shops that embrace these solutions gain a competitive edge while ensuring superior customer satisfaction in bumper repair and auto body repair services.
